If you could take a closer look at a cactus it does not have any structures resembling leaves.

The cactus can store very large amounts of water inside its cells which are protected from evaporation by having a small surface area to volume ratio and a thick waxy layer called a cuticle on the outside of the plant.

Unlike other plants a cactus has special adaptations in its roots leaves as well as stems enabling it to thrive in hot and dry environments.
